Marvel’sAgatha All Alongproved to be a popular show with Marvel Cinematic Universe audiences,gaining a favorable 83% rating on Rotten Tomatoes. Following on from the events of WandaVision, audiences were able to follow Agatha Harkness as she recruited others to aid her quest in a series that brought plenty of magical darkness to the MCU. The show left most people wanting more, but all of the signs and the mutterings coming out of Marvel Studios have pointed toward that not being part of the plan.

Agatha All Alongseemed like it would be the latest in a series of Disney Plus shows created for the MCU that never developed beyond the first series, regardless of their popularity. However, fresh news has potentially providedAgatha All Alongwith a lifeline that will give fans of the show hope that a second season could end up happening.

Marvel Studios executive Brad Winderbaum recently spoke toEntertainment WeeklyaboutAgatha All Alongand made it clear that they want to create more content. He said, “I think it’s ‘linear series potential.’ A show like Agatha, to me, is concept-based. Yes, a second season for sure issomething that we would want to do, but let’s not rush it. Let’s get the right idea and then make it.”

Even though Winderbaum’s comments do not officially confirm a second season ofAgatha All Along, they do provide a more positive outlook than has previously been revealed.Lead star Katheryn Hahn previously admittedshe’d “heard nothing” about a second season ofAgatha All Along,which was disappointing for most fans to hear. However, the Agatha star has also made it clear she’d be happy to jump back into the show, and given she is the lead actor, that is one major hurdle that Marvel Studios could quickly jump.Hahn gained a Golden Globe nomination for her role on the show, proving thatAgatha All Alongwas critically just as successful as it was with the fans.
